Abstract
Military conflict abroad produces downstream economic consequences that extend beyond geopolitical borders, influencing domestic health outcomes through inflationary pressure, supply chain disruption, and macroeconomic policy shifts. This article examines the health implications of the Iran conflict, estimating that the average U.S. household bears approximately $1,000 in direct and indirect costs, with cascading effects on medication adherence, chronic disease management, and mental health. Evidence from clinical observation and economic modeling suggests that war-driven inflation, interest rate hikes, and military spending constitute a structural determinant of health that disproportionately affects low-income and working-class populations. Policy recommendations include reallocating military expenditure toward domestic health infrastructure and integrating macroeconomic stability into public health planning.
Introduction
The relationship between armed conflict and population health is typically examined through the lens of direct casualties, displacement, and destruction of healthcare infrastructure. However, for nations not directly engaged in theater of operations, the health consequences of war are mediated through economic channels that are often overlooked in both clinical medicine and health policy. The 2026 Iran conflict provides a case study in how geopolitical instability translates into measurable health burdens for civilian populations thousands of miles from the front lines.
This analysis argues that war functions as a structural determinant of health—operating through fuel prices, interest rates, food supply chains, and fiscal policy—to exacerbate chronic disease prevalence, reduce treatment access, and increase allostatic load among American adults.
Economic Transmission Mechanisms
Fuel Costs and Healthcare Access
The escalation of military activity in the Middle East precipitated a sharp increase in global diesel and jet fuel prices. These increases have direct and indirect effects on health:
- Supply chain inflation: Rising diesel costs increase the price of transported goods, including pharmaceuticals, fresh produce, and medical supplies. These costs are passed to consumers, reducing household disposable income available for healthcare expenditures.
- Patient mobility: Elevated gasoline prices impose a financial barrier to clinic attendance, particularly for patients in rural or exurban areas with limited public transportation infrastructure.
- Specialty care access: Increased jet fuel costs raise airline ticket prices, limiting access to tertiary care centers for patients requiring specialized interventions or consultations.
Interest Rates and Allostatic Load
Central bank responses to war-induced inflation—namely, interest rate hikes—have indirect but clinically significant health effects. Higher borrowing costs increase the financial burden of existing credit card debt, auto loans, and adjustable-rate mortgages. Financial strain is a well-documented predictor of:
- Elevated cortisol secretion and sympathetic nervous system activation
- Increased incidence of hypertension and cardiovascular events
- Sleep disruption and mood disorders
- Reduced self-efficacy in chronic disease self-management
These pathways suggest that macroeconomic policy decisions, ostensibly unrelated to health, function as upstream determinants of physiological dysregulation.
Military Expenditure and Opportunity Cost
The estimated $250 per household allocated to military operations in the Iran conflict represents a fiscal trade-off with direct implications for domestic health spending. Were these funds redirected, they could support:
- Expansion of Federally Qualified Health Centers (FQHCs)
- Subsidization of insulin and other essential medications under the Inflation Reduction Act
- Stabilization of rural hospital networks facing closure
- Investment in community-based mental health services
The current allocation pattern constitutes a de facto regressive health tax, disproportionately affecting lower-income households with higher marginal propensities to consume healthcare.
Clinical Observations and Case Evidence
Longitudinal clinical data from primary care settings in California reveal emerging trends consistent with the economic transmission model described above. Patients with pre-existing type 2 diabetes have demonstrated declining medication adherence correlated temporally with fuel price increases. In one representative case, a 62-year-old female cashier with uncontrolled diabetes reported cost-related insulin rationing, directly attributed to increased transportation expenses.
This pattern is not idiosyncratic but reflects a broader phenomenon in which patients prioritize immediate economic survival over long-term disease management—a rational but medically detrimental choice.
Unquantified Externalities
Economists have acknowledged that the $1,000 per household estimate is conservative, excluding:
- Fertilizer price volatility, which increases food costs and undermines nutritional security
- Helium supply disruptions, affecting semiconductor manufacturing and, by extension, medical device production
- Global supply chain reconfiguration costs, which are passed to consumers in the form of higher durable goods prices
These unmeasured factors suggest that the true health burden may exceed current projections.
Policy Implications and Recommendations
To mitigate the health consequences of war-driven economic strain, the following policy measures are proposed:
- Health impact assessments for all major foreign policy decisions, modeled on existing environmental impact review frameworks.
- Emergency medication subsidies triggered by inflation thresholds, ensuring that essential drug prices remain stable during supply chain shocks.
- Expansion of telehealth and mobile clinic programs to reduce transportation dependency for routine care.
- Fiscal buffers in household budgets, such as temporary interest rate caps on medical debt during geopolitical crises.
- Reallocation of defense discretionary spending toward domestic health infrastructure, with specific targets for rural and underserved communities.
Conclusion
War is not only a geopolitical event but also a clinical one. The economic sequelae of armed conflict—inflation, interest rate volatility, supply chain disruption, and fiscal reallocation—produce measurable harm to population health, particularly among vulnerable groups. Recognizing war as a structural determinant of health requires a reconceptualization of both clinical practice and public policy, moving beyond individual behavioral interventions toward systemic economic protections. The data suggest that the health costs of war are neither incidental nor unavoidable; they are, rather, the predictable outcomes of policy choices that can and should be evaluated through a health equity lens.
